I'm currently working in Big Data for a Fortune 500 financial services firm, and am considering an MFE (or similar) program to move into quantitative/algorithmic trading. I'm currently 29 years old, and noticed that some schools seem friendlier to others for older applicants-- for instance, Berkeley seems to take applicants with wide ranges in age and experience, while UChicago's admissions office told me that most of their program's members are in the 22-25 age range.

Can anyone shed some light on other programs that are geared toward later-career applicants (and those where it would be tougher to fit in)?
